What to do if my Kohler Marine Equipment generator set does not crank?
If your Kohler Marine Equipment generator set does not crank, there are several potential causes. It could be due to a weak or dead battery, in which case you should recharge or replace the battery. Check for reversed or poor battery connections. Inspect for loose connections or open circuits in the engine/controller connections, and verify the wire harness continuity. Replace the F2 fuse if it's blown; if it blows again, inspect the circuit and components, controller wiring, starter solenoid, and wiring for open grounds, loose connections, or pushed-out pins. Check the crank relay for 12VDC on lead 71N. Clean and retighten any poor ground connections. Inspect the starter and controller connections and operation, ensuring power to the controller.
Why my Kohler Marine Equipment cranks but does not start?
If your Kohler Marine Equipment generator cranks but does not start, begin by checking the fuel supply and fuel filters for any blockages. Inspect for loose or open connections at the fuel pump or fuel solenoid, and check the controller/engine wiring continuity. Ensure that the controller configuration settings are correct. Also, check for a locked rotor, which may be indicated by an overcrank fault shutdown.

Why does my Kohler Marine Equipment generator lacks power?
If your Kohler Marine Equipment generator lacks power, inspect air intakes and the exhaust for obstructions to ensure adequate cooling. Check the controller configuration setting and adjust the governor speed to ensure the engine is running at its rated RPM. Test and readjust the governor if there is a malfunction or misadjustment.
How to fix a Kohler Marine Equipment generator that starts hard?
If your Kohler Marine Equipment generator starts hard, check the battery voltage, power supply, and operation to address potential low battery voltage. Inspect the compression to identify worn piston rings or valves. Also, verify that battery voltage is present at each glow plug (control wire to ground) while cranking. To check glow plug condition, remove each glow plug and measure the resistance from the control wire connection point to the tip of the glow plug; a resistance of approximately 1 ohm indicates a good glow plug.

What causes low output voltage on my Kohler 5EFKOD Marine Equipment?
If your Kohler Marine Equipment generator has low output or excessive voltage drop, reduce the load if the generator is overloaded. Check and adjust the controller configuration settings and voltage settings. Inspect the harness connections, P2 plug, and F1 fuse connections for intermittent wiring connections or lack of compression. Also, check the controller settings, fuse, wiring, and connections.
Why does my Kohler Marine Equipment emit black or gray smoke?
If your Kohler Marine Equipment generator emits black or gray smoke, check the oil level. Also check compression, as the issue might be worn piston rings or valves.
